  From time to time, complaints can be heard about functionality of the
serial port implementation in wine. Just now I have one of examples of the
serial communication problem.
  There is a very simple program, called ft or softjump, intended to dump
or modify some particular addresses of an EEPROM of an amateur radio. It
uses a serial port in non-canonical mode, writing always 5 binary chars into
it and reading (also binary) reply.
  I've run this program under wine but there were problems - the program never
dumped any data.
  The source is included in the program archive; it was about 30 minutes of
work to convert it for Linux. After successfull compilation, I've run the
resulting Linux program (pure Linux, not winelib) and it worked as expected.
  For the testing purposes, I've then compiled the original windows version
using winegcc. I was able to run the program, but the results were identical
to those with original windows binary (no data).

You can see the port configuration phase, as well 5 bytes being written and a
read being attempted. However, resulting "count" variable (see source) is
probably 0, because there is no output of values read. I don't know, whether
it is due to wrong command being written to the radio, or failure to read
its response.
